At JP Morgan Chase, we are seeking an Executive Director to join our U.S. Private Bank team in San Francisco as a Banker dedicated to serving ultra-high-net-worth clients. In this pivotal role, you will act as the primary advisor to affluent individuals, families, and institutions, delivering bespoke financial solutions that encompass investment management, lending, philanthropy, and legacy planning. Leveraging JP Morgan Chase's global resources and cutting-edge platforms, you will craft holistic strategies that align with clients' unique goals, risk tolerances, and life stages, all while navigating the dynamic West Coast market known for its tech entrepreneurs and venture capital ecosystems. Your day-to-day responsibilities will include cultivating deep client relationships through personalized consultations, analyzing complex financial needs, and recommending diversified investment portfolios that may include equities, fixed income, alternatives, and sustainable assets. You will collaborate seamlessly with cross-functional teams across JP Morgan Chase's Private Bank, Asset Management, and Investment Banking divisions to provide integrated advice on everything from multi-generational wealth transfer to customized credit solutions. In San Francisco's competitive landscape, you will also focus on business development, identifying opportunities to expand our client base among high-growth sectors like technology and real estate, ensuring JP Morgan Chase remains the trusted partner for premier wealth preservation and growth.
